How much do people at Thai Airways get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Thai Airways is $114,015, or $54 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$117,304, or $56 per hour.
At Thai Airways, the highest paid job is a General Counsel at $267,819 annually and the lowest is a CS Rep at $44,326 annually. Average Thai Airways salaries by department include: Business Development at $125,334, IT at $94,358, Engineering at $122,535, and Finance at $74,574. Half of Thai Airways salaries are above $117,304.
